FAITH & FAMILY NIGHT AT EVERGREEN AUG 6TH

MONROE, Washington — This Saturday August 6 at Evergreen Speedway will be the first annual ‘Spirit 105.3 Radio Faith & Family Night’. The night will feature the NASCAR Super Figure Eights in twin 50-lap mains. In addition the Stinger 8’s, Extreme V-8’s and Cub Scouts Mt. Baker Council Hornets in a 50-lap road course main. There will be two ‘Faster Pastor’ races for area church pastors. The Christian rock band RI-3 (Redeemed in Three) will perform during pre-race activities. Front gates for the fans open at 4pm with pre-race activities starting at 5pm and racing at 6pm.

The battle for supremacy in the chase for the Super Figure Eight 2011 championship is as tight as any in recent history. The top eight drivers are within 68-points of the lead. Current leader and defending champion Jake Repin has two drivers within five points. They are Mike Middleton and Nick Gunderson. Next in line is Brian Gunderson (Nick’s father) 11-points back followed by Ryan Gunderson (Nick’s brother) 16-points in arrears, Seth Funden 43-points out, Quenton Borreson 45-points and Shane Sawin 68-points.

With twin 50’s this Saturday it is a night that these top eight will need to keep pace or with any luck put some distance from their competitors.

The Hornet division point’s battle is a bit tamer with Troy Johnson enjoying a 68-point edge over Jaime Corbett and 75-points over Cyril Greenawalt. With the large number of cars that start a Hornet main on the road course the lead can be gobbled up in a hurry.

Stinger 8 point leader Lance O’Grain has a sizeable lead with a 227-point cushion on Todd Stilwell and 240-point margin on Sean Peters.

The action in the Faster Pastor races (2 mains due to so many participating) should be a crowd pleaser and the whole night centered on families and their faith.
